Pair Trading with NEXO and MX Token
The main advantage of trading using opposite NEXO and MX Token posit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if NEXO position performs unexpectedly, MX Token can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in MX Token will offset losses from the drop in MX Token's long position.The idea behind NEXO and MX Token p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side).
